Results & Achievements

Highland Weightlifting Club has established itself as one of Scotland’s most successful weightlifting clubs in a remarkably short time. Our members compete across youth, senior and masters categories at local, national and international level.

 
2023 Season Highlights

It was a landmark year for the club. HWC members collectively won:

•      3 British Championship titles

•      9 Scottish Championship titles

•      A 6th place finish at the World Masters Championships in Poland

The successes spanned the full range of our membership, from junior lifters competing at national level for the first time through to masters athletes on the international stage.

Notable Individual Achievements

  • Nicki Grant — Head Coach and competitor. Scottish Senior Silver Medallist. Coach to Team Scotland at the Celtic Nations Weightlifting Competition and the 2022 Commonwealth Games.
  • Steve Walsh — Club Chairman. Multi-time Scottish Masters Weightlifting Champion, winning his title in consecutive years.
  • Ava Walsh — Scottish University Weightlifting Champion (Under-64kg category), lifting a combined total of 131kg in the snatch and clean & jerk.
  • Patrick Johnson — Scottish Junior Weightlifting Champion.
  • Mischa Allan — Scottish Junior Weightlifting Champion.
  • Calum Low — Scottish Junior Weightlifting Champion.

Northern Districts Weightlifting Championships

HWC has been the driving force behind establishing competitive weightlifting in the north of Scotland. We organise the Northern Districts Weightlifting Championships in association with Weightlifting Scotland, held annually at Inverness Leisure. The competition has grown each year, attracting a record number of competitors in 2024 and regularly drawing participants from across the Highlands and beyond.
